If you’re ready to get hooked up fishing on St George Island, book a trip with JP’s Charters. Having logged many hours on these waters, Captain Jordan can put you on fish.
Around here fishing is popular for Tripletail, Redfish, Tarpon, and more.
Your vessel for the day is a 22’ Pathfinder bay boat with room for 3 passengers. It comes with all the essentials no fishing machine can run without. Your captain will provide rods and reels, as well as lures.
Your fishing license for the day is covered by the charter boat, so all you have to do is show up ready for a good time!
It’s always wise to bring a hat, sunglasses, and sunscreen (non-spray). There will be some drinks on offer, but let the captain know if you wish to bring your own. Alcohol is allowed in moderation, but try to avoid hard liquor as well as glass bottles.
